Django Unchained (2012)






A slave named Django teams up with the German bounty hunter Dr King Schultz who freed him to track down the three Brittle brothers. Django is the only one who can identify them. Django performs so well in the killing of the outlaw brothers, that he becomes Schultz' partner and together they start a search for Django's wife Broomhilda who has been sold downriver. They eventually find her in the possession of Calvin Candie the brutal owner of the plantation knows as Candyland.

Books with substantial mentioning of Django Unchained

Lawrence P. Jackson
Hold it real still, Clint Eastwood, race, and the cinema of the American West
Baltimore, 2022

Aliza S. Wong
Spaghetti westerns, A viewer's guide
Lanham, Maryland, 2019

Adilifu Nama
Race on the QT, Blackness and the films of Quentin Tarantino
Austin, 2015

Melvyn Stokes
American History through Hollywood Film, From the Revolution to the 1960s
London, New Delhi, New York, Sydney, 2013

Articles on Django Unchained

Rob Kroes, A Spaghetti Southern: Landscapes of Fear in Django Unchained, in: Marek Paryz, John R. Leo (eds.), The post-2000 film western, Houndmills, Basingstoke, Hampshire; New York, NY, 2015

Beth Jane Toren, Featuring Atrocity & H8tful Heritage, Tarantino's Revision of Civil War Mythology, in: Douglas Brode, Shea T. Brode, and Cynthia J. Miller (eds.), The American Civil War on film and TV, Lanham, Maryland, 2017

Django Unchained, in: Empire, nr. 277 (July), 2012 pp. 12-17

Damon Wise, Unchained melodies, The story behind the Django soundtrack, in: Empire, nr. 284 (February), 2013 pp. 153

Kim Newman, Trail blazer, in: Sight & Sound, nr. 2 (February), 2013 pp. 34-37

Tim Lucas, Going back to my roots, in: Sight & Sound, nr. 2 (February), 2013 pp. 38-39

Geoffrey O'Brien, Heart of Dixie, in: Filmcomment, nr. 1 (January/February), 2013 pp. 30-33
